You're carrying a 3.2-m-long, 24kg pole to a construction site when you decide to stop for a rest. You place one end of the pole on a fence post and hold the other end of the pole 35cm from its tip.

How much force must you exert to keep the pole motionless in a horizontal position?N
Express your answer using two significant figures

given,

length of the pole = 3.2 m

mass of the pole = 24 Kg

Let the tension in fence post = T₁

let the tension in your hand = T₂

equating the vertical forces

T₁ + T₂ = mg

T₁ + T₂ = 24 x 9.8............(1)

now,

equation of moment with center

T₁ (1.6 m) = T₂ (1.25 m).........(2) ( ∵ 1.6 m - 0.35 m = 1.25 m)

T₂ = 1.28 T₁

from equation (1)

T₁ + 1.28 T₁ = 235.2

2.28 T₁ = 235.2

T₁ = 103.16 N

now,

T₂ = 1.28 x 103.16

T₂ = 132.045 N

force exerted to keep the pole motion less is equal to T₁ = 103.16 N, T₂ = 132.045 N
